Treloar College is a specialist college for young people, aged 16 or over, with physical disabilities from all over the UK and overseas. Based in Holybourne, near Alton in Hampshire, it has all the expertise and facilities that young people need to learn and develop as adults, in a really positive, supportive environment.

You come to College to learn, to acquire new skills and to develop personally. We think that taking a holistic approach is the best way to help you do that.  We offer a unique blend of education, pastoral care, therapy, medical support and independence training.  

We cater for all abilities

We welcome students with a wide range of physical conditions, including those that have an associated learning difficulty, or a visual, hearing or communication impairment.  We also cater for students with degenerative or life-limiting conditions.

At Treloar’s, we aim to help students achieve their potential, develop self-reliance and take responsibility, by providing excellent and challenging educational, therapeutic and residential environments.

What Treloar’s has to offer

At Treloar’s, you’ll find facilities and equipment designed to make your life easier and more productive.  We have equipped our classrooms, bedrooms, eating and study areas very much with students in mind. For example, our Learning Resource Centre has adjustable tables, computers with special software and access devices, and state-of-the-art library shelving, so you can access books and other resources at the touch of a button.
